On Fri, 16 Feb 2024 10:28:39 -0500 Aaron Conole wrote:
> The series is a host of cleanups to the openvswitch selftest suite
> which should be ready to run under the netdev selftest runners using
> vng.  For now, the testing has been done with RW directories, but
> additional testing will be done to try and keep it all as RO to be
> more friendly.

Would it be an option to make the output go into a dir in /tmp/ 
instead of in place, in the tree?

  mktemp -p /tmp/ -d ovs-test.XXXXXXXXX

or such?
